Tata Altroz Racer Edition Revealed – Key Features, Specs, Images

Tata Motors has one of the most existing pavilions at the 2023 Auto Expo. The carmaker showcased the new Harrier EV, Sierra EV along with the Curvv and Avinya EV concepts. The company has also displayed the new and more powerful variant of the Altroz hatchback. Called the Tata Altroz Racer, the model has been packed with a 1.2L turbocharged petrol engine and a 6-speed manual gearbox (sourced from the Nexon subcompact SUV). The motor churns out a peak power of 120bhp and 170Nm of torque.

Here, the new Tata Altroz Racer variant will take directly on the Hyundai i20 N Line that comes with the 1.0L turbo petrol unit. Hyundai’s gasoline unit has been tuned for generating power worth 118bhp and 172Nm of torque. It comes with two gearbox options – a 6-speed iMT and a 7-speed DCT automatic. The hatchback’s Racer Edition is likely to be as powerful as the i20 N-Line.

Tata Altroz Racer Images

Visually, the new Altroz Racer looks slightly different from the standard model. It has been painted in dual-tone Red and Black colour scheme. On the exterior, the new variant features a slightly different front bumper, newly-designed alloy wheels, body decals and the ‘Racer’ badging. Inside the cabin, the hatchback’s sportier model has new upholstery and ‘Racer’ badging.

Some of key features include a 7.0-inch floating touchscreen infotainment system by Harman, Android Auto and Apple CarPlay connectivity, cruise control, push button start, rear camera display, idle start-stop, a 7.0-inch TFT digital instrument cluster, rear centre armrest, driver seat height adjust, leather wrapped steering and gear lever, rear parking assist, ambient lighting for diver’s footwell, dual airbags, rear parking sensors, ABS with EBD, central locking and rear fog lamp.

At the mega automotive event, the home-grown automaker unveiled the CNG version of the Altroz hatchback. The company will also bring in the Tata Altroz EV that will be boosted with the brand’s updated Ziptron technology. It consists of a permanent magnet AC motor. It transmits power to the front wheels via single-speed gearbox. The electric hatchback is likely to offer a range between 250km – 300km on a single charge. Its battery pack can be charged up to 80 percent in 60 minutes by using DC fast charger.
